What Does JCI Accreditation Mean for Your Knee Replacement?

JCI accreditation signifies that a hospital has undergone a comprehensive evaluation and consistently meets internationally recognized benchmarks for quality and patient safety. This commitment extends to continuous improvement across all healthcare services.

For a significant orthopedic procedure such as knee replacement, JCI accreditation is profoundly important. It offers patients the assurance that the hospital adheres to best practices in critical areas, including robust infection control protocols, stringent surgical safety measures, and precise medication management. This also covers the qualification and continuous training of all medical staff, ensuring a high level of expertise.

These collective standards play a vital role in minimizing surgical risks, enhancing the overall patient experience, and significantly improving the chances of a successful long-term outcome. Therefore, JCI accreditation serves as a key indicator of quality for international patients seeking knee replacement surgery abroad, helping them make informed choices about their care providers.

Evidence-Based Care and Potential Risks in Knee Replacement

Evidence & Outcomes: JCI-accredited hospitals in Izmir are committed to evidence-based practices, which means treatments and protocols are founded on the latest scientific research. This dedication to quality is reflected in optimal patient outcomes, including high success rates for knee replacement surgeries and effective pain management strategies. Such rigorous standards contribute to patient satisfaction and improved mobility post-surgery.

Risks & Contraindications: While knee replacement is generally safe, all surgeries carry potential risks such as infection, blood clots, nerve damage, or implant complications. Individual results vary, and factors like age, overall health, and adherence to rehabilitation play a role. Seek immediate care if you experience severe pain, swelling, fever, or signs of infection post-surgery. Always consult a qualified orthopedic surgeon to discuss specific risks and suitability for your condition.

Comparing Costs for Knee Replacement Surgery in Izmir, Turkey

One of the most compelling reasons for patients to consider medical tourism in Izmir is the substantial cost savings for high-quality procedures. Knee replacement surgery in Izmir generally ranges from $8,000 to $15,000, offering a significant financial advantage over many Western countries.

This often represents a 50-70% reduction in costs without compromising on the quality of care or the expertise of the surgeons. The quoted prices typically cover the surgery, anesthesia, a standard hospital stay, pre-operative tests, and initial post-operative follow-ups, making it a comprehensive and attractive option for medical travelers.

Cost Breakdown

Major Savings

Country Estimated Cost Average Savings
Izmir, Turkey $8,000 – $15,000 Starting Point Best Value
United States $30,000 – $50,000 60-70% Savings
United Kingdom $25,000 – $40,000 50-60% Savings
Canada / Australia $28,000 – $45,000 55-65% Savings

Understanding Your Knee Replacement Treatment Journey in Izmir

Efficiency and patient safety are paramount in the medical experience offered in Izmir. The treatment process is designed to minimize downtime while ensuring that every safety protocol and international standard is rigorously followed. This structured approach helps ensure a smooth journey from arrival to initial recovery.

Day 01
Arrival & Pre-operative Consultations
Patients arrive in Izmir, settle in, and attend comprehensive pre-operative consultations. This includes essential tests and a detailed review of their medical history with the orthopedic team.
Day 02 — 07
Knee Replacement Surgery & Initial Hospital Recovery
The surgical procedure is performed, followed by immediate post-operative recovery. Patients typically spend 5-7 days in the hospital, initiating gentle physical therapy exercises within 24 hours of the surgery, with a focus on pain management and early mobilization.
Week 1 — 3 Post-Op
Outpatient Rehabilitation & Monitoring
After discharge, patients continue with outpatient physical therapy in Izmir for 1-2 weeks. This period allows the medical team to monitor progress, ensure stability for travel, and reinforce rehabilitation exercises before the patient returns home for ongoing long-term recovery.

7. What types of knee replacement procedures are available in Izmir?+

JCI-accredited hospitals in Izmir offer a comprehensive range of knee replacement surgeries. These include both total knee replacement (TKR) and partial knee replacement (PKR) procedures. Additionally, revision knee replacement surgeries are available for patients whose previous implants require replacement due to wear or complications. Modern techniques and advanced prosthetics are utilized to meet individual patient needs effectively.

8. How long should I plan to stay in Izmir for knee replacement surgery and recovery?+

For knee replacement surgery in Izmir, it is advisable to plan a total stay of approximately 2-3 weeks. This timeframe typically allocates about 5-7 days for the hospital stay and immediate post-operative care. An additional 1-2 weeks are recommended for initial outpatient physical therapy and recovery in Izmir before you can travel home safely, ensuring adequate rehabilitation and monitoring.
